SUMMARY:
Responsible for ensuring client safety, providing direct care services and maintaining building safety during all shift hours at our 24-hour Transitional Youth Programs.


SHIFT:  Full time and Part Time shift are available


RESPONSIBILITIES:

  • Engage and counsel clients
  • Intake of new referrals
  • Ensure site safety during the shift, making hourly rounds of the facility
  • Provide crisis management services and report any issues to Program Director
  • Make regular entries in the staff communication log and provide a summary after each shift
  • Participate in weekly supervision and all team meetings
  • REQUIREMENTS:
  • High School Diploma/GED required with a Bachelors Degree preferred
  • Fire Guard and/or Fire Safety Coordinator certification is required within three months of hire
  • Experience working in a social service field
  • Ability to establish workload priorities and balance diverse projects needed
  • Must have exceptional communication skills both orally and in writing regarding complex and sensitive issues or regulations
\nCompany Description

We are the largest nonprofit on Staten Island, committed to serving the needs of hungry and homeless. We serve people with special needs - people living with HIV and AIDS, people using substances, people living with mental illness - with an array of on-site professional services. We offer a comprehensive continuum of compassionate care that begins with street outreach, shelter, and soup kitchen and food pantry, and extends to treatment, other clinical and support services, and transitional and permanent supportive housing.
